Synthesis and properties of axially-phenoxycyclotriphosphazenyl substituted silicon phthalocyanine
摘要:
An hydroxyl substituted hexa(phenoxy)cyclotriphosphazene (3) is reacted with silicon phthalocyanine (4), SiPc(Cl)(2), to give an axially-disubstituted phenoxycyclotriphosphazenyl silicon phthalocyanine (5). in this study, an axially phosphazene substituted phthalocyanine complex synthesized at the first time. Newly synthesized silicon phthalocyanine complex has been fully characterized by elemental analysis, ESI mass spectrometry, FT-IR, (1)H, (13)C and (31)P NMR spectroscopy. Photophysical (fluorescence quantum yield and lifetime) and photochemical (singlet oxygen generation and photodegradation quantum yield) properties of complex 5 are reported in DMSO. The fluorescence quenching behaviour of this complex by 1,4-benzoquinone (BQ) is also reported in DMSO. (C) 2009 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
